The Trinidad and Tobago Coalition of Services Industries (TTCSI) has renewed its call for a balanced export economy by 2030, urging greater investment in the services sector as part of its “50-50 by 2030” vision.
TTCSI President Dianne Joseph said the initiative aims to create an export economy where non-energy services stand alongside the country’s energy sector.
She said the services industry, which accounts for about 60% of national GDP, is already the country’s primary engine of employment and has the talent, expertise and digital capabilities needed to drive economic diversification.
